Evaluating memory and thinking problems

💡 What You Need to Know

  • Early Identification: Prompt evaluation of memory and thinking problems is crucial for identifying reversible causes and initiating early management for progressive conditions.
  • Comprehensive Assessment: Evaluation typically involves a detailed medical history, physical and neurological examinations, cognitive screening tests, and often laboratory and imaging studies.
  • Differential Diagnosis: The process aims to distinguish between normal age-related changes, mild cognitive impairment, various forms of dementia, and other conditions mimicking cognitive decline (e.g., depression, medication side effects).
  • Multidisciplinary Approach: Assessment often benefits from input from neurologists, geriatricians, neuropsychologists, and primary care providers to ensure a holistic view.

🤒 Associated Symptoms

  • Recent Memory Loss: Difficulty recalling newly learned information, recent events, or conversations.
  • Executive Function Impairment: Challenges with planning, organizing, problem-solving, and making decisions.
  • Language Difficulties: Trouble finding the right words, understanding complex sentences, or following conversations.
  • Visuospatial Disorientation: Getting lost in familiar places, difficulty judging distances, or recognizing faces/objects.
  • Behavioral and Mood Changes: Increased irritability, apathy, anxiety, depression, or uncharacteristic personality shifts.
  • Functional Decline: Progressive difficulty managing daily tasks such as finances, medications, driving, or household chores.

🛡 Crucial Precautions

  • Medication Review: Carefully assess all current medications, including over-the-counter drugs and supplements, as many can impair cognitive function.
  • Comorbidity Management: Ensure optimal management of co-existing medical conditions like hypertension, diabetes, thyroid disorders, and sleep apnea, which can impact cognition.
  • Safety Assessment: Evaluate the patient's immediate environment for safety hazards, especially if there are concerns about judgment, balance, or wandering.
  • Driving Evaluation: Consider formal driving assessments if cognitive impairment raises concerns about driving safety.
  • Avoid Self-Diagnosis: Discourage reliance on internet searches or anecdotal evidence; professional medical evaluation is essential for accurate diagnosis.

🍽 Dietary Directions & Restrictions

  • Nutritional Deficiencies: Assess for deficiencies in B vitamins (especially B12 and folate) and Vitamin D, which can contribute to cognitive decline and may require dietary adjustments or supplementation.
  • Hydration Status: Ensure adequate fluid intake, as dehydration can acutely worsen cognitive function and overall well-being.
  • Pre-Test Fasting: If blood tests (e.g., glucose, lipid panel) are part of the diagnostic workup, adhere strictly to any fasting instructions provided by the clinician.
  • Caffeine and Alcohol: Advise limiting or avoiding caffeine and alcohol consumption prior to cognitive assessments to ensure accurate and unbiased test results.

⚠️ Attendant Guidelines

  • Detailed History: Provide specific examples and a timeline of observed memory and thinking changes to the healthcare provider.
  • Medication List: Bring a comprehensive, up-to-date list of all medications, including dosages and frequency, for the patient.
  • Support During Appointments: Offer emotional support and help the patient articulate concerns or answer questions during clinical visits.
  • Document Observations: Keep a journal of cognitive changes, behavioral shifts, and functional difficulties to share with the medical team.
  • Clarify Instructions: Ensure full understanding of all diagnostic steps, treatment plans, and follow-up appointments.

🩺 Physician's Perspective

  • Thoroughness is Key: A comprehensive evaluation is paramount to differentiate between various causes of cognitive impairment, some of which are treatable.
  • Rule Out Reversible Causes: Always prioritize identifying and addressing reversible factors such as medication side effects, metabolic imbalances, infections, or depression.
  • Early Diagnosis Benefits: Early and accurate diagnosis allows for timely intervention, symptom management, and proactive planning for future care and support.
  • Patient-Centered Approach: Tailor the diagnostic process and subsequent management plan to the individual's specific needs, values, and family context.
  • Ongoing Monitoring: Cognitive function is dynamic; regular follow-up and re-evaluation are often necessary to track progression and adjust care.

🎓 Academic & Nursing Corner

  • Cognitive Screening Tools: Proficiency in administering and interpreting common cognitive screening tools such as the Mini-Mental State Examination (MMSE) or Montreal Cognitive Assessment (MoCA).
  • Patient Observation Skills: Developing keen observational skills to identify subtle changes in cognition, behavior, and functional abilities during routine care.
  • Patient and Family Education: Educating patients and their families about the evaluation process, potential diagnoses, and available resources for support and management.
  • Care Coordination: Assisting in scheduling diagnostic tests, specialist referrals, and ensuring continuity of care throughout the evaluation and management phases.
  • Safety Assessment and Intervention: Proactively identifying and implementing interventions for safety risks associated with cognitive impairment, such as fall prevention or wandering precautions.

🔬 Clinical Reference Index

  • Neuropsychological Testing: Detailed assessment of various cognitive domains (memory, attention, language, executive function) by a trained neuropsychologist.
  • Neuroimaging Studies: MRI or CT scans of the brain to rule out structural causes like tumors, strokes, hydrocephalus, or significant atrophy patterns.
  • Laboratory Workup: Blood tests including complete blood count, metabolic panel, thyroid function tests, vitamin B12, folate, syphilis serology, and sometimes HIV screening.
  • Cerebrospinal Fluid (CSF) Analysis: May be used to detect biomarkers for specific dementias, such as amyloid-beta and tau proteins, in certain diagnostic scenarios.
  • Differential Diagnoses: Key conditions include Alzheimer's disease, Vascular Dementia, Lewy Body Dementia, Frontotemporal Dementia, Mild Cognitive Impairment (MCI), Depression, and Delirium.
